Eric,
Thanks for sharing the model. I isolated the lines and ran the convert lines to cylinders plugins at 1/2" and 6 segments. This made the lines renderable. Added to that a quick Sepo pencil overlay.
Unfortunately converting the lines to cylinders also doubled the file size.
